NavicatNavicat Pro轻松管理Oracle01610数据库(oracle-01610)
Navicat Pro轻松管理Oracle01610数据库
Oracle数据库是业内广泛使用的一种数据库管理系统,使用起来相对复杂,对于普通用户来说会有不少困难。而Navicat Pro数据库管理工具则可以轻松地进行Oracle01610数据库管理。
Navicat Pro是一款功能强大的多数据库管理工具,不仅支持Oracle数据库,还支持MySQL、MariaDB、SQLite、PostgreSQL、SQL Server等多种常见数据库类型。其中,对于Oracle01610数据库的管理,Navicat Pro具备以下优势:
1. 数据库连接管理
Navicat Pro在连接Oracle01610数据库时,可以通过简单填写数据库IP地址、端口号、用户名、密码等信息,就可以轻松地建立连接。同时,连接管理器还支持SSH和HTTP代理等网络连接,确保数据库的稳定性和安全性。
2. 数据库对象管理
使用Navicat Pro,用户可以直接在主界面上选择需要操作的Oracle01610数据库对象,包括表、视图、存储过程、触发器等,操作简单易懂。同时,用户还可通过SQL Console进行数据库对象的详细管理,包括查看和编辑表结构、创建索引、修改存储过程等。
3. SQL语句管理
Navicat Pro内置了强大的SQL编辑器,支持语法高亮、代码折叠、代码提示等功能。用户可以轻松地编写、调试和执行SQL语句,实现对Oracle01610数据库的操作,如查询、插入、更新、删除等。
4. 数据备份和恢复
数据库备份和恢复是数据库管理的重要环节,Navicat Pro提供了一键备份和恢复功能。用户只需选择需要备份的表或数据库,设置备份位置和备份选项,即可快捷地进行备份。而在恢复时,用户可通过Navicat Pro直接恢复备份,无需手动执行复杂的操作。
5. 数据同步和迁移
Navicat Pro提供了多种方法来实现数据同步和转移,可将一个Oracle01610数据库中的数据转移到另一个Oracle01610数据库;也可以将Oracle01610数据库中的数据同步至其他数据库类型,如MySQL、PostgreSQL等。这对于企业需要将数据转移至其他环境时,非常便利。
总结:
Navicat Pro是一款强大的Oracle01610数据库管理工具,实现了对Oracle01610数据库的轻松管理,远离复杂操作,助力提高工作效率。其搭配简单实用的功能,得到了越来越多的数据库管理者的青睐。
示例代码:
1. 数据库连接
conn= cx_Oracle.connect(‘USERNAME’,’PASSWORD’,’192.168.1.1:1521/DBNAME’)
cursor=conn.cursor()
2. 创建表
CREATE TABLE STUDENT (ID NUMBER,NAME VARCHAR2(20),GENDER VARCHAR2(4));
3. 插入数据
INSERT INTO STUDENT (ID,NAME,GENDER) VALUES(1,’MELISSA’,’FEMALE’);
4. 更新数据
UPDATE STUDENT SET NAME=’MICHAEL’ WHERE ID=1;
5. 查询数据
SELECT * FROM STUDENT;
6. 数据备份
exp USERNAME/PASSWORD@192.168.1.1/DBNAME file=STUDENT_EXP.DMP tables=STUDENT
7. 数据恢复
imp USERNAME/PASSWORD@192.168.1.1/DBNAME file=STUDENT_IMP.DMP tables=STUDENT
8. 数据同步
CREATE DATABASE LINK DB_LINK CONNECT TO REMOTE_USER IDENTIFIED BY REMOTE_PASSWORD USING ‘TNS_SERVICE_NAME’;
INSERT INTO LOCAL_TABLE SELECT * FROM REMOTE_TABLE@DB_LINK;